Transaction 6856737151586000c410f2c757fc50b3b0aca109c90a9dad16ee2f3bd40caf3f

1 Input
2 Outputs
  • 6856737151586000c410f2c757fc50b3b0aca109c90a9dad16ee2f3bd40caf3f:0
  • value  26660
    address  1DHVRt6heyAAUyE1vJQsthbUt6RxkfXEaB
  • 6856737151586000c410f2c757fc50b3b0aca109c90a9dad16ee2f3bd40caf3f:1
  • value  6787
    address  34TsjFyoevYLiPBDTdhnfDWmKNxuanJaxq